Rural Scugog has a consistent population, and is popular with families with teens, people in their 40s, people in their 50s, and people in their 60s. Rural Scugog is the large rural area surrounding the major communities in Scugog. It contains many small villages, homes on acreages, and farmland.

People & Families in Rural Scugog

Families with kids make up 44% of households in Rural Scugog, while couples without children make up 34% of households and 17% of households are one person living alone. People in this neighbourhood come from 72 different ethnic origins, and 10% are first-generation immigrants, while 20% are second-generation immigrants.

Rural Scugog Schools

Rural Scugog has great elementary schools, great secondary schools, elementary special programs, and secondary special programs. There are 11 public schools and 7 Catholic schools serving this neighbourhood. The special programs offered at local schools include French Immersion, Advanced Placement, Gifted/Talented Program, and International Baccalaureate.

Having Fun in Rural Scugog

Fun is easy to find at the many parks & rec facilities here. Parks in this neighbourhood feature playgrounds for kids. There are 15 parks in this neighbourhood, with 38 recreational facilities in total. The average number of facilities per park is 2.

Getting Around in Rural Scugog

There are 129 transit stops in Rural Scugog. In Rural Scugog, there are mostly vehicle commuters and most commute to another city.

Work and Education in Rural Scugog

In Rural Scugog, 19% of adult residents hold a bachelor's degree or higher and 61% have any postsecondary education. The construction industry is the most common for residents.

Rural Scugog Homes

In Rural Scugog, there are mostly detached homes. Rural Scugog has a consistent population, with 26% of households having moved within the past 5 years and 8% having moved within the past year. It has mostly older homes and is mostly owner-occupied.
